📄 t_forum_statics.ftl
字号:
<#assign styleType = itemParaMap.style_type >
<#assign styleWidth = itemParaMap.style_width >
<#assign styleHeight = itemParaMap.style_height >
<div id="${divID}" class="T_FORUM_STATICS pageItemOrder ${styleType}" style="width:${styleWidth}px;height:${styleHeight}px;<#if isShow?? && isShow><#else>display:none;</#if>">
<#assign link_type = itemParaMap.link_type/>
<#assign title_maxSize = 30/>
<#assign data_num = itemParaMap.data_num?default("10")?number/>
<#assign card_num = itemParaMap.card_num/>
<#assign card_stats = card_num.split(",") />
<#if isManage>
<#assign h2TitleHref = ""/>
<#include "h2_inc.ftl"/>
</#if>
<div class="hd"><B class=lc></B><B class=rc></B></div>
<div class="innerContent">
<ul class="tabTitle" id="tabTitle_${divID}">
<#list card_stats as cardnum>
<#if cardnum_index == 0>
<li id="tabT_${divID}_${cardnum_index+1}" onmouseover="changeTab('${divID}',${cardnum_index+1})" class="on"><B class=lc></B><B class=rc></B><span>${itemParaMap.card_num_options[cardnum]}</span></li>
<#else>
<li id="tabT_${divID}_${cardnum_index+1}" onmouseover="changeTab('${divID}',${cardnum_index+1})" class="off"><B class=lc></B><B class=rc></B><span>${itemParaMap.card_num_options[cardnum]}</span></li>
</#if>
</#list>
</ul>
<div class="tabContent" id="tabContent_${divID}">
<#list card_stats as cardnum>
<ul id="tabC_${divID}_${cardnum_index+1}" class="tabCard" <#if cardnum_index != 0>style="DISPLAY: none"</#if>>
<#if cardnum == "10"> <#comment>论坛排行</#comment>
<#assign forum_stats = _StatUtil.getForumsByPost()/>
<#list 0..(data_num-1) as i>
<#if forum_stats[i]??>
<#assign forum_stats1 = forum_stats[i] />
<#assign forumNameColor=_ForumUtil.getConfigInfo(forum_stats1.forum_id, "FORUM_NAME_STYLE")/>
<li class="bg${i_index%2} no${i_index+1}"><b class="num">${i_index+1}</b><span class="number">${forum_stats1.forum_posts?default(0)}</span><span class="title"><a href="${_UrlUtil.encodeURL("/"+_TopicUtil.getTopicURL(forum_stats1.forum_id))}" target="${link_type}" <#if forumNameColor??>style="color:${forumNameColor};"</#if>>${forum_stats1.forum_name}</a></span></li>
<#else>
<li class="bg${i_index%2} no${i_index+1}"><b class="num">${i_index+1}</b> </li>
</#if>
</#list>
<#elseif cardnum == "20"> <#comment>积分排行</#comment>
<#assign user_stats = _StatUtil.getUserByCredit(data_num)/>
<#list 0..(data_num-1) as i>
<#if user_stats[i]??>
<#assign user_stats1 = user_stats[i] />
<li class="bg${i_index%2} no${i_index+1}"><b class="num">${i_index+1}</b><span class="number">${user_stats1["user_credit"]}</span><span class="title"><a href="${_UrlUtil.encodeURL("/"+_EFUserUtil.getBlogURL(user_stats1.user_id))}" target="${link_type}">${_EFUserUtil.getNickName(user_stats1.user_id)}</a></span></li>
<#else>
<li class="bg${i_index%2} no${i_index+1}"><b class="num">${i_index+1}</b> </li>
</#if>
</#list>
<#elseif cardnum == "21"> <#comment>发帖排行</#comment>
<#assign user_posts = _StatUtil.getUserByPosts(data_num)/>
<#list 0..(data_num-1) as i>
<#if user_posts[i]??>
<#assign user_stats1 = user_posts[i] />
<li class="bg${i_index%2} no${i_index+1}"><b class="num">${i_index+1}</b><span class="number">${user_stats1["user_posts"]}</span><span class="title"><a href="${_UrlUtil.encodeURL("/"+_EFUserUtil.getBlogURL(user_stats1.user_id))}" target="${link_type}">${_EFUserUtil.getNickName(user_stats1.user_id)}</a></span></li>
<#else>
<li class="bg${i_index%2} no${i_index+1}"><b class="num">${i_index+1}</b> </li>
</#if>
</#list>
<#elseif cardnum == "22"> <#comment>精华排行</#comment>
<#assign user_posts = _StatUtil.getUserByBestPosts(data_num)/>
<#list 0..(data_num-1) as i>
<#if user_posts[i]??>
<#assign user_stats1 = user_posts[i] />
<li class="bg${i_index%2} no${i_index+1}"><b class="num">${i_index+1}</b><span class="number">${user_stats1["user_bestposts"]}</span><span class="title"><a href="${_UrlUtil.encodeURL("/"+_EFUserUtil.getBlogURL(user_stats1.user_id))}" target="${link_type}">${_EFUserUtil.getNickName(user_stats1.user_id)}</a></span></li>
<#else>
<li class="bg${i_index%2} no${i_index+1}"><b class="num">${i_index+1}</b> </li>
</#if>
</#list>
<#elseif cardnum == "23"> <#comment>24小时排行</#comment>
<#assign user_posts = _StatUtil.getUserBy24HPosts(data_num)/>
<#list 0..(data_num-1) as i>
<#if user_posts[i]??>
<#assign user_stats1 = user_posts[i] />
<li class="bg${i_index%2} no${i_index+1}"><b class="num">${i_index+1}</b><span class="number">${user_stats1["postnum"]}</span><span class="title"><a href="${_UrlUtil.encodeURL("/"+_EFUserUtil.getBlogURL(user_stats1.user_id))}" target="${link_type}">${_EFUserUtil.getNickName(user_stats1.user_id)}</a></span></li>
<#else>
<li class="bg${i_index%2} no${i_index+1}"><b class="num">${i_index+1}</b> </li>
</#if>
</#list>
<#elseif cardnum == "30"> <#comment>热门排行</#comment>
<#assign topicReply = _StatUtil.getTopicByReplynum(data_num)/>
<#list 0..(data_num-1) as i>
<#if topicReply[i]??>
<#assign topic_reply = topicReply[i] />
<li class="bg${i_index%2} no${i_index+1}"><b class="num">${i_index+1}</b><span class="number">${topic_reply["post_replynum"]}</span><span class="title"><a href="${_UrlUtil.encodeURL("/"+_PostUtil.getTopicURL(topic_reply.post_id))}" title="${topic_reply.post_title?html}" target="${link_type}">${_StringUtil.cutString(topic_reply.post_title,title_maxSize,"")?html}</a></span></li>
<#else>
<li class="bg${i_index%2} no${i_index+1}"><b class="num">${i_index+1}</b> </li>
</#if>
</#list>
<#elseif cardnum == "31"> <#comment>30日排行</#comment>
<#assign topicHots = _TopicUtil.getHotTopics30Days(_Constants.SELECT_OPTION_ALL, data_num)/>
<#list 0..(data_num-1) as i>
<#if topicHots[i]??>
<#assign topic = topicHots[i] />
<li class="bg${i_index%2} no${i_index+1}"><b class="num">${i_index+1}</b><span class="number">${topic["post_replynum"]}</span><span class="title"><a href="${_UrlUtil.encodeURL("/"+_PostUtil.getTopicURL(topic.post_id))}" title="${topic.post_title?html}" target="${link_type}">${_StringUtil.cutString(topic.post_title,title_maxSize,"")?html}</a></span></li>
<#else>
<li class="bg${i_index%2} no${i_index+1}"><b class="num">${i_index+1}</b> </li>
</#if>
</#list>
<#elseif cardnum == "32"> <#comment>最新主题</#comment>
<#assign newTopics = _TopicUtil.getNewTopics(_Constants.SELECT_OPTION_ALL, data_num)/>
<#list 0..(data_num-1) as i>
<#if newTopics[i]??>
<#assign topic = newTopics[i] />
<li class="bg${i_index%2} no${i_index+1}"><b class="num">${i_index+1}</b><span class="title"><a href="${_UrlUtil.encodeURL("/"+_PostUtil.getTopicURL(topic.post_id))}" title="${topic.post_title?html}" target="${link_type}">${_StringUtil.cutString(topic.post_title,title_maxSize,"")?html}</a></span></li>
<#else>
<li class="bg${i_index%2} no${i_index+1}"><b class="num">${i_index+1}</b> </li>
</#if>
</#list>
<#elseif cardnum == "33"> <#comment>最新回复</#comment>
<#assign newReplies = _TopicUtil.getNewPosts(_Constants.SELECT_OPTION_ALL, data_num)/>
<#list 0..(data_num-1) as i>
<#if newReplies[i]??>
<#assign topic = newReplies[i] />
<li class="bg${i_index%2} no${i_index+1}"><b class="num">${i_index+1}</b><span class="title"><a href="${_UrlUtil.encodeURL("/"+_PostUtil.getTopicURL(topic.post_id))}" title="${topic.post_title?html}" target="${link_type}">${_StringUtil.cutString(topic.post_title,title_maxSize,"")?html}</a></span></li>
<#else>
<li class="bg${i_index%2} no${i_index+1}"><b class="num">${i_index+1}</b> </li>
</#if>
</#list>
</#if>
</ul>
</#list>
</div>
<div class="clean"></div>
</div>
<div class="ft"><B class=lc></B><B class=rc></B></div>
<div class="clean"></div>
</div>
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-